Jump to content
Fórum Script Brasil
  • 0

(Resolvido) Ajuda com Modelação de banco


Paulo Jardim

Question

Galera,

Estou desenvolvendo um sistema mais estou em dúvida sobre como modelar meu banco.

Segue abaixo uma simplificação de como funcionará:

EX: Uma loja tem um numero e uma razão social.

Um auditor tem um login e uma planilha onde ele irá anotar as seguintes informações sobre as vendas da loja

Data;

N. Ponto de venda (PDV);

Tipo de Documento; que pode ser Redução Z( RDZ) recarga, devolução, seguro garantia, etc.

N. Documento;

Valor Total por cada Documento.

Observações

E o nome do auditor.

Além disso existem 3 tipos de declaraçõs de vendas. Uma feita pelo auditor, outra pelo dono da loja e mais uma.

qual a melhor forma de modular esse banco?

E quanto essa última regra. Como façõ pra ter declarações de uma mesma data e organizar isso?

Além disso nçao entendo como fazer para que uma loja tenha vários pontos de vendas e quantidades diferentes

OBS: estou usando Dbdesign.

Grato

Paulo Jardim

Link to comment
Share on other sites

2 answers to this question

Recommended Posts

  • 0

Bom dia Paulo,

Modelagem é bem pessoal. Para conseguir um bom modelo, é fundamental conhecer bem a demanda por parte do usuário....

O que posso ver na descrição que me passou:

Entidades:

- Venda

- Tipo Venda

- Vendedor

- Local do estabelecimento (alterei a descrição para ficar mais específico...rs)

- Tipo de Documento

Atributos:

- Data

- N. Documento

- Valor Total por cada Documento

- Observações

- nome do auditor

Suas perguntas:

Como faço pra ter declarações de uma mesma data e organizar isso?

RESP.: a data sendo um atributo, você conseguirá organizar. Mas atenção: coloquei a entidade VENDA e o Documento seria um atributo dela. A modelagem que decidirá se cada Documento é uma VENDA específica (por isso q tem q conhecer os processos). você pode modelar uma VENDA tendo vários Documentos ou não. Ou então o Documento ao invés de ser um atributo, ser uma entidade.

Além disso não entendo como fazer para que uma loja tenha vários pontos de vendas e quantidades diferentes

RESP.: se o processo for assim, bem provável que o Documento passe a ser uma entidade. O Documento estará relacionando com a VENDA. Assim terá um relacionamento N para M, onde terá que realizar a normalização, podendo criar mais uma entidade de nome PONTO DE VENDA.

Espero que ajude... :.)

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.



  • Forum Statistics

    • Total Topics
      152.2k
    • Total Posts
      652k
×
×
  • Create New...